Key Platforms for Web3 Community Building in the Upcoming Year

1. Discord

Discord, an organized community platform, allows topic channels, role management, and integrations with bots. It enables projects to have control over huge communities and organize events.

2. Telegram

Telegram suits well when we need to have real-time conversations, announcements, and updates. It is also easy to earn trust and engagement through various bots and polls. .

3. Farcaster / Lens Protocol

Decentralized networks such as Farcaster and Lens allow users to have complete control of identity and data. They appeal to early Web3 adopters who are privacy-conscious.

4. Reddit, X (Twitter), YouTube, and Zealy

These channels increase exposure: Reddit builds discussion, X goes viral, YouTube makes ideas simpler, and Zealy gamifies interactions.

Proven Community Management Tactics

Community management is not about noise but meaningful engagement. It’s important to employ effective strategies to ensure long-term growth.

1. Gamified Engagement & XP Systems

XP systems, badges, and quests on platforms such as Zealy, Galque, and Discord bots keep members engaged through gamification. Participating in the program gives members a sense of motivation by handing out tokens, NFTs, or special roles, creating fun, loyalty, and retention over time.

2. Community Governance & Feedback Loops

Good societies can develop well when they are heard. Members can use tools such as Snapshot, Discourse, and on-chain polls to influence roadmaps, tokens, or features. Transparency and trust are established through frequent AMAs, surveys, and calls.

3. Token Incentives & Contributor Reward Programs

The tokens or privileges rewarding the contributors promote commitment. Creator, moderator, and promoter programs encourage participation on a long-term basis, and many become ambassadors or moderators.

4. Best Tools for Web3 Community Engagement

Onboarding, gating, and tracking tasks are simplified on platforms such as Zealy, Guild.xyz, and Collab. Land. They provide equity and contribute to blockchain community growth.

5. Community-Driven Governance & Decentralized Decision-Making

DAO models enable the community-based governance of its members. They provide decentralization of decision-making by allowing proposals, discussions, and voting, and motivate loyalty and organic growth.

Common Pitfalls to Avoid

Powerful projects may collapse if communities are mismanaged. The following are the pitfalls to be avoided:

  • Over-reliance on bots or superficial engagement: Bots can automate the tasks, but human interaction should not be substituted. Their overuse generates unreal activity and destroys actual trust.
  • Ignoring core community members: Faithful members must be rewarded. Disregarding them in the pursuit of acquiring new users undermines the community.
  • Failing to moderate scams/spam effectively: Web3 groups are the target of scammers. Trust is destroyed very fast without rigorous moderation of fake links and spam.
  • Treating the community like a one-way broadcast channel: Communities require two-way communications and not just announcements. Feedback needs to be valued and incorporated, rather than being treated as just another message.
